This position functions as a travel counselor. Responsibilities include providing and distributing literature, information, and guidance on travel and vacation activities within the state; assisting in preparing literature displays in the center; assisting with literature shipments; assisting in clerical work including, but not limited to, filing, logging complaints, retrieving and compiling data, time keeping, and other duties; and performing emergency janitorial duties when needed to resolve specific facility concerns. The work schedule will include some weekends, summer holidays, and weekdays. The 'Salary' listed above is a range that reflects the minimum rate at the entry (5) level through the maximum rate at the experienced (E7) level. Based on education and experience, candidates will be reviewed to determine what level they are qualified for.
